JUNEAU, Alaska, Sept. 16 -- Gov. Mike Dunleavy, R-Alaska, issued the following proclamation:
WHEREAS, September 17, 2019, marks the two hundred and thirty-second anniversary of the framing of the Constitution of the United States of America by the Constitutional Convention; and
WHEREAS, on this day, we reflect on the magnitude of the relevance and importance of the Constitution, and the impact it has on our daily lives; and
